showLoginForm() called userManager->get($user) and checked canChangePassword() to decide whether to show "Wrong password. Reset it?" or just "Wrong password.". LDAP users (canChangePassword=false) produced a different UI than non-existent users (check skipped), giving attackers an oracle to identify users on non-password-change backends. Remove the backend capability check entirely. canResetPassword now stays true unless lost_password_link is explicitly set to "disabled", making the login-failure response identical for all users. Summary
showLoginForm()showed different UI for LDAP users (no "Reset it?" link) vs non-existent users, creating an unauthenticated oracle to enumerate LDAP userscanChangePassword()backend check;canResetPasswordis alwaystrueunlesslost_password_link=disabledSecurity Impact
Low — user enumeration limited to backends without password-change support (e.g. LDAP); requires login attempts
